Completion of the Chainless WR and Bikes for Kids Project:
We finished the project last Tuesday when Scotty and I handed the 10 new bikes (Trek Marlin) over to Aratai College. It was a lot of fun for everyone with obstacle courses, slow bike races, fast bike races. The staff and students and the Principal, Maria were all fantastic and I'm happy that the bikes have gone to a good home. The Givealittle campaign raised $5800 approx, less 5% fees. The retail value of the bikes, helmets etc was $12,000, which Scotty Browns subsidised down to $8500. I made up the difference myself. Later in the year I'm going to do another attempt at the WR, on a bigger and faster pump track, with a bit more pre-organisation with Guinness WR. Scotty Browns NZ, Blomfield

Completion of Fundraising:
There's a detailed report on the Givealittle page: https://givealittle.co.nz/cause/chainless-cycling-world-record-sponsorship
The round raised $5,811, with 5% to be deducted by GaL. The project is costing $8,500, with the difference to be paid by me.
Scotty's Brown's facilitated a big discount, with gear normally costing $12,000, so thanks to Scotty for that, plus other advice.
It's school holidays at the moment so we're planning handover of the bikes in the week commencing 5 May. I'm really pleased that we found the right home for the bikes.

Bikes for Kids Project:
Great News:
I've agreed to donate 10 MTB bikes to Te Aratai College today. I took one of them to the school and met the Outdoor Coordinator Scott there. He and some kids had a wee play, see photos. Between us we came with quite a few ideas on how to use them. Everyone is very enthusiastic and I'm sure we can make it a lot of fun as well as a learning experience. Handover will happen after the school holidays, maybe with some fun activities attached. CAP are onboard to host the kids for half a day as well.
